Default A new twist in Fluke?Striper jigs!!!

We have a new item concerning "Guppy Style/Ultra Minnow" Fluke and Striper jigs. They have a unique rattle affixed to the hook that alerts the Big Fish that "The Prey is approaching". Looks like most other "spro type" jigs, utilizing a heavy duty forged hook, and authentic, natural bucktail dressing. We have these jigs in both White or Chartruece, from 2-8 oz.
